History | View | Annotate | Download (4.1 kB)
Fix breakage caused by the logic-refactoring merge
This commit fixes some breakage caused by the recent merge ofthe logic-refactoring branch, mainly related to db/db_controller.py.
The main reason was the different value of import path, fixed bymaking sure all imports are rooted in synnefo....
All VirtualMachine fields are now pubic
Still refactoring, separating the logic and the ORM layer
Added missing VirtualMachine import
Test are now working for db, logic modules
Move _get_costs (internal method) to credits.py
Refactored charge (from VM model) and fixed unit tests
Moved SynnefoUser methods to logic.credits
Add logic app in django configuration
Initialise logic-refactoring branch